It’s not in the DNA of Ferrari to surrender – Arrivabene Vettel so close to a podium, Raikkonen out after 10 laps Sebastian Vettel finished the Monaco Grand Prix in fourth place. The race was full of incident, after starting in heavy rain before drying out early on and staying that way to the chequered flag. Kimi Raikkonen retired after hitting the barriers on lap 10. The race was won by Lewis Hamilton in the Mercedes, who finished ahead of Daniel Ricciardo for Red Bull and Sergio Perez in the Force India.
